Lipid N2-3L is an ionizable cationic lipid with a pKa of 8.99, utilized in the formation of supramolecular lipid nanoparticles (SMLNPs) for enclosing mRNA in both in vitro and in vivo applications. Lipid N2-3L-containing SMLNPs accumulate at the injection site and draining lymph nodes in mice, featuring a luciferase reporter gene. Additionally, SMLNPs made with Lipid N2-3L that encapsulate ovalbumin mRNA and the Toll-like receptor 7/8 (TLR7/8) agonist R-848 serve as adjuvants. These enhance dendritic cell maturation and antigen presentation, reducing tumor volume and increasing survival rates in MC-38-OVA colon cancer mouse models.
